SRM University, Amaravati has emerged as a significant point on the global quantum technology map with the establishment of a functional, indigenously built quantum computer at its Quantum Control Lab, according to Vice-Chancellor Prof. Ch. Satish Kumar.

Expressing pride over the development, Prof. Satish Kumar said the university plans to introduce specialised courses and actively promote research in quantum computing. He noted that SRM University is one of the two locations in Amaravati where quantum computers have been installed for testing components and advancing research. The other facility has been set up at Medha Towers, part of the IT ecosystem near Vijayawada.
